107/128 = ≈83.59%
Rounded to 2 decimal places.
A value like 107/128, or about 83.59%, can describe everyday situations where most of something is complete or successful. For example, it could represent 107 correct answers out of 128 questions, 107 working items in a batch of 128, or the portion of a monthly goal someone has finished.
To picture it quickly, imagine a whole divided into eight equal parts, with about seven parts filled. It is a little more than five-sixths, so you can estimate it as roughly 84% or just over four-fifths.
A common mistake is assuming that 107/128 is exactly 84%, when it is slightly less. Another point of confusion is thinking the fraction means 107 out of 100; the denominator, 128, tells you the total number of parts.
